Doctors in America have recently discovered how to teach mental control of an amazing range of bodily functions.
Large sections of our bodies go on working without our having to think about them. They have to, or we'd spend all our thinking time keeping our hearts beating steadily, and keeping our muscles at the right tension to stop us collapsing in a heap or seizing up.
But there are times when we'd find it very useful to take over voluntary control but can't, to correct such ailments as high blood pressure, migraine headaches, and other malfunctions of our involuntary systems. Such control may be a normal part of future medical treatment if the experiments are successful.
Tonight's programme includes new techniques for pain control, suppression of epileptic seizures, prevention of migraine headaches, removal of intense phobias, and, shows how most illnesses have a large psychological component.
